Lieutenant-Commander Francis Charles Victor Brightman, ( – ) served in the Royal Navy.
I have been unable to find a Service Record for him at The National Archives.
Life & Career
Brightman was promoted to the rank of Lieutenant on 24 May, 1932.[1]
World War II
Brightman was promoted to the rank of Lieutenant-Commander on 24 May, 1940.[2]
